Wessels, Duane <dwess...@verisign.com> wrote: > > For a name like foo.bar.example.com and an NXDOMAIN response from example.com > we can't assume that there would be a zone cut between foo and bar.
If QNAME = foo.bar.example.com and NXDOMAIN SOA owner = example.com, you know that foo.bar.example.com and bar.example.com are not delegation points. You know that foo.bar.example.com does not exist. You do not know whether bar.example.com exists. (You can find that out with another query if you want to raise the NXDOMAIN bar.)
